Weld Engineer

Hendrickson InternationalMount Vernon, MO
39dOnsite

About The Position

This position is responsible for developing the manufacturing weld processes and tooling for existing products, supporting new product launches and overseeing weld personnel development and training. The Weld Engineer leads the continuous improvement, development and maintenance of welding related processes, procedures, specifications and applications for new and existing products.

Responsibilities

  • Lead continuous improvement weld activities within the manufacturing engineering department for both manual and automated robotic weld applications
  • Be utilized as a subject matter expert for welding, both manual and robotic applications
  • Develop and support Welding Procedure Specifications, Manufacturing Engineering Procedures, and Manufacturing Engineering Work Instructions
  • Maintain all WPS for W&C Suspensions
  • Assist in the procurement and application of welding machines, equipment and consumables
  • Develop training materials and coordinate, perform and oversee training for welding related positions
  • Provide technical direction during the design and testing phase of programs while working with R&D Engineering to ensure a repeatable and quality weld process
  • Provides technical information concerning manufacturing processes, equipment requirements, process advantages and limitations, and both short-term and long-term plant and process planning
  • Compiles and analyzes equipment and process operational data to establish performance standards for newly implemented or modified equipment, fixtures, and / or processes
  • Recommend and implement methods, process, or layout changes to reduce overall costs, improve quality, and expand manufacturing capabilities
